What is the timing and firing orders on 1994 ford ranger XL 2.3 engine?

The timing for the 1994 Ford Ranger XL with a 2.3-liter engine is set at 10 degrees BTDC (Before Top Dead Center) at idle. The firing order for this engine is 1-3-4-2. The spark plugs should be connected in that sequence, starting with cylinder 1, which is located at the front of the engine on the driver's side.

What is the firing order of a 2006 Ford Ranger 4.0?

The firing order of a 2006 Ford Ranger with a 4.0-liter V6 engine is 1-4-2-5-3-6. This sequence is important for the engine's proper operation, ensuring that the cylinders fire in the correct order for smooth performance.
